Top 5 Marketing Campaign Mistakes
Top 5 Marketing campaign mistakes and how to avoid them.
Marketing campaigns are essential for any business looking to increase their visibility and reach new customers. However, not all marketing campaigns are created equal, and there are certain things you should avoid if you want your campaign to be successful. In this blog post, we'll be discussing the top 5 "don't do's" for marketing campaigns.
Don't neglect your target audience: One of the biggest mistakes businesses make is not targeting their marketing efforts to the right audience. Without a clear understanding of who your target audience is, it's impossible to create effective marketing campaigns. Make sure you research your audience and tailor your campaigns to their specific needs and interests.
Don't ignore the data: Data is your friend when it comes to marketing campaigns. It's important to track and measure the results of your campaigns so you can see what's working and what's not. Without data, it's impossible to know if your campaigns are effective or if they need to be tweaked.
Don't be afraid to experiment: Marketing is not a one-size-fits-all endeavor. Different tactics work for different businesses, so don't be afraid to experiment with different strategies to see what works best for you. Remember, it's better to try something and fail than to not try at all.
Don't underestimate the power of storytelling: People love a good story, and incorporating storytelling into your marketing campaigns can be a powerful way to connect with your audience. Whether it's through a video, a blog post, or a social media post, a well-crafted story can help you stand out from the competition and build a stronger connection with your audience.
Don't ignore the importance of consistency: Consistency is key when it comes to marketing campaigns. If your message is inconsistent, it will be difficult for your audience to understand what you're trying to say, and your campaigns will be less effective. Make sure your messaging is consistent across all platforms and that your branding is consistent as well.
In conclusion, marketing campaigns can be a great way to increase visibility and reach new customers, but it's important to avoid certain mistakes. By understanding your target audience, tracking and measuring data, experimenting with different strategies, incorporating storytelling, and being consistent in your messaging, you'll be well on your way to creating effective marketing campaigns.
